Description

A mere 2 hours drive from South Africa's famous V&A Waterfront, Table Mountain and Cape Town International Airport.

Providing luxurious accommodation situated just a short walk through the estate directly accessing the beautiful 14km beachfront.

Relax, unwind and take in the beauty of these unspoiled surroundings.

South Point Cottage has been designed and equipped in a modern contemporary style and has been tastefully decorated. We offer 4 double en-suite bedrooms, 3 fitted with king-size beds and 1 with two 3/4 beds. Double volume Lounge area with fireplace; an upstairs TV room with fireplace; dining room, kitchen and scullery.  Barbeque (braai) room with both indoor and outdoor access. The cottage is equipped with a salt water pool/spa.

Daily Cleaning Service are provided.
